Two men robbed an elderly, off-duty NYPD school crossing guard of her tax check in Williamsburg, police sources said. The 74-year-old victim was at Broadway and L♉eonard Street at 3:45 p.m. Thursday when the thugs approached from behind and knocked her to the ground, according to the sources. With the stunned woman down, the duo snatched the check from her hand, cops said. No arrests have been made and the victim could not provide a description of the suspe𓃲cts.

A punk broke the nose of a 50-year-old woman when he whacked her in the face with his skateboard on board a subway train in Greenwich Village, police sources said. An argument erupted between the two aboard an uptown F train nearing the West Fourth Street station at about 11:30 p.m. Wednesday. The suspect, 18-year-old Demarco White of Queens, hit her in the nose and tried to flee, sources said. But fast-acting passengers made sure the suspect didn’t get away, restraining him until transit cops arrived.
🀅White was arrested and charged with assault. The victim was treated at Lenox Hill Hospital, officials said.

A 65-year-old man was shot in Hamilton Heights Friday afternoon, policeဣ said. The victim and his shooter knew each other and were rivals for the affections of the same woman, according to a neighbor, 48-year-old José Conception. The shooter “was waiting for the guy all day, and when he came out of the building, he shot him” Conception said. The victim was shot once in the back an🔯d five times in the legs and was taken to St. Luke’s Hospital where he was in stable condition, police said. Police were searching for the suspect, a man in his 40s, who fled toward Riverside Park.

Four young men, including a 15-year-old boy, were slashed in a Jamaica knife fight, police said. The group of men, ranging in age from 15 to 22, got into the blade battle during some sort of major dispute in Rufus King Park at 153rd Street and 90th Road at 10:20 a.m. Thursday, cops said. The 15-year-old boy was slashed on the left hand, a 19-year-old man suffered slash wounds to the face, right hand and torso, another 19-yeꦺar-old was cut in the right side of the face and torso, and the 22-year-old was slashed once across the face, police said. The victims were all listed in stable condition at local hospitals. The suspects fled the scene, police said.
